Tell Me More...
Also known commonly as Foxgloves, the name is said to have arisen from a story about playful fairies, wanting to help wily foxes. They slipped a flower over each paw and ever since, the fox has had the attribute of stealth. They even left their little fairy fingerprints on the blooms, in the form of tiny spots as proof.Adored by gardeners and florists and much sought after by the garden pollinators, these awesome digitalis have been curated to give you colourful spires of splendour from May to September. Your collection comprises; purpurea 'Elsey Kelsey' height 1.2m, spread 30-45cm; lutea AGM height 90cm, spread 30-45cm; obscura 'Dusky Maid' height 1.2m spread 30-50cm; purpurea 'albiflora' height 1.5m spread 30-60cm; purpurea 'Apricot Beauty' height 1.5m spread 45cm; purpurea height 2m spread 60cm; purpurea 'Dalmatian Peach' height 60cm spread 30-45cm; purpurea 'Dalmatian Purple' height 60cm spread 45cm; purpurea 'Dalmatian Rose' height 60cm spread 45cm; x mertonensis 'Summer King' height 1m, spread 50cm; purpurea subsp haywoodii 'Silver Fox' height 75cm spread 45cm; and purpurea 'Camelot Cream' AGM height 1.2m spread 45cm.All prefer moist, well-drained soil in a site which enjoys sun for part of the day.
